Abstract
This paper presents a new uniplanar microwave mixer circuit. The mixer utilizes even and odd modes on a coplanar waveguide to create a singly balanced mixer. The RF signal is fed quasi-optically as an even mode on a coplanar waveguide through a slot antenna while the local oscillator signal is fed to the same coplanar waveguide as an odd mode through an even-mode to odd-mode converter. The resulting mixer circuit is simple, compact, efficient, and can be scaled easily to millimeter wave frequencies.
